Output 054517a7cdb3a453dca88689b8de00b88be4c0b4f8853772559973584499789e:0

value
17559887
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 caea0051c64d54f60a9b2d49345c5d0b8e885e68 OP_EQUALVERIFY OP_CHECKSIG
address
1KVupSc815pQ6swPEkeJUkzJkmsfXjuQWR
transaction
054517a7cdb3a453dca88689b8de00b88be4c0b4f8853772559973584499789e
confirmations
512090
spent
true